## Snapshot Testing — Larkspur UI

When reviewing snapshot diffs, regenerate them locally rather than trusting CI artifacts, since font rendering differs between runners. The snapshot service compares against a hosted baseline store, and your local run must authenticate to it. Before running the suite, add the following line to your .env.test:

secret setting of yagug-hahog: COURIER_KEY13=44c9b50f678cd

# NOTE for support: this module replaces the old Greywharf ORM shim.
# Queries that previously went through `LegacyMapper` now route through
# the batched loader, so N+1 patterns customers reported should vanish.
# If a ticket mentions stale reads, check the cache TTL first — it was
# lowered deliberately during the migration. Do not edit these values
# without filing a change request; they are tuned against the Fenhollow
# replica cluster. The constants in effect are defined immediately below.

limits module of fajep-yagug:
QUOTAS = {
    "noveth": 193,
    "briix": 669,
    "gilok": 756,
    "tamvan": 569,
    "kasox": 545,
    "soriel": 1015,
    "gorius": 740,
}

Ticket: Signature check failure on Threshgate rate limiter

The internal Threshgate gateway rejected the v3.2 rate-limiter bundle last night with a signature mismatch. Root cause: the limiter config was re-signed after the quota table edit, but with a stale key from the old vault path. For the sync: the correct current signing key follows.

release key, kagag-taweg: bky4_VgyJ

## Further reading

The Copperline gateway uses permessage-deflate selectively: compression is enabled for the dashboard feed but disabled for the low-latency trade stream, where CPU cost and frame buffering outweighed bandwidth savings. Before changing these defaults, read the benchmark notes from the Harlowe migration — they cover context-takeover settings, memory per connection, and the latency cliffs we hit. The full tradeoff analysis lives on the internal page here.

wiki page, baguf-kahap: https://confluence.tolvaqsys.internal/browse/display/projects/8d5f528f